Key Ingredients For Cinnamon Glazed Carrots

Here’s what you’ll need to make this delicious dish:

  • Fresh Carrots: Select firm, vibrant carrots for the best flavor and texture; baby carrots can also work well.
  • Unsalted Butter: Use quality butter to achieve a rich and creamy glaze that enhances the overall taste.
  • Cinnamon: Ground cinnamon adds warmth and sweetness; use fresh cinnamon for optimal flavor.
  • Brown Sugar: Light or dark brown sugar works well to create that caramelized glaze; adjust according to your sweetness preference.
  • Salt: A pinch of salt balances the sweetness and enhances the flavors of the dish.
  • Pepper: Freshly ground black pepper adds a subtle kick that complements the sweetness beautifully.

Instructions For Cinnamon Glazed Carrots

Follow these simple steps to prepare this delicious dish:

First Step: Prepare the Carrots

Start by washing and peeling your fresh carrots. Cut them into uniform pieces, about two inches long, ensuring they cook evenly.

Second Step: Preheat Your Oven

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). This temperature allows for optimal roasting while achieving that lovely caramelization on your glazed carrots.

Third Step: Make the Glaze

In a medium saucepan over medium heat, melt unsalted butter. Stir in brown sugar, ground cinnamon, salt, and freshly ground pepper until everything is well combined and heated through.

Fourth Step: Coat the Carrots

Add the prepared carrot pieces into the saucepan with the glaze. Toss them gently until every piece is thoroughly coated in that luscious mixture.

Fifth Step: Roast in Oven

Transfer the glazed carrots onto a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. Spread them out evenly in a single layer to allow proper roasting. Bake for about 25-30 minutes or until they are tender and slightly caramelized.

Sixth Step: Serve

Once cooked, remove from oven and let cool slightly before serving. Transfer to plates or a serving bowl and enjoy these sweet treats alongside your favorite dishes!

Expert Tips

Here are some helpful tips to ensure the best results for your dish:

  • Uniform Sizing: Cut all carrot pieces to similar sizes for even cooking; this ensures they all finish roasting at the same time.
  • Adjust Sweetness: Feel free to modify the amount of brown sugar based on your taste preference; some may enjoy it sweeter than others.
  • Experiment with Spices: Consider adding nutmeg or ginger along with cinnamon for an extra flavor dimension; these spices can elevate your glaze further.

Cooking Instructions

To prepare the Cinnamon Glazed Carrots, begin by washing and peeling the carrots. Cut them into even slices to ensure uniform cooking. In a medium-sized skillet, melt butter over medium heat. Add the sliced carrots and sauté for about five minutes until they start to soften. Next, sprinkle brown sugar and ground cinnamon over the carrots, stirring well to coat them evenly. Pour in a splash of water to create steam and cover the skillet with a lid. Cook for an additional ten minutes, stirring occasionally, until the carrots are tender and glazed.

Storage Tips

If you have leftovers of Cinnamon Glazed Carrots, store them in an airtight container in the refrigerator. They can last up to three days when stored properly. To reheat, simply warm them in a skillet over low heat or microwave until heated through. This dish can also be served cold as part of a salad.

Can I use frozen carrots for this recipe?

Yes, you can use frozen carrots if fresh ones are unavailable. However, keep in mind that frozen carrots may release more moisture during cooking, so adjust the cooking time accordingly. Ensure you thaw them first before cooking to achieve the desired texture when preparing Cinnamon Glazed Carrots.

Cinnamon Glazed Carrots

  • Prep Time: 10 minutes
  • Cook Time: 30 minutes
  • Total Time: 40 minutes
  • Yield: Serves 4
  • Category: Side Dish
  • Method: Baking
  • Cuisine: American

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 lb fresh carrots, peeled and cut into 2-inch pieces
  • 2 tbsp unsalted butter
  • 2 tbsp brown sugar (light or dark)
  • 1 tsp ground cinnamon
  • 1/4 tsp salt
  • 1/4 tsp freshly ground black pepper

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
  2. In a medium saucepan over medium heat, melt the unsalted butter.
  3. Stir in the brown sugar, cinnamon, salt, and pepper until well combined.
  4. Add the carrot pieces to the saucepan and toss until evenly coated with the glaze.
  5. Spread the glazed carrots on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per in a single layer.
  6. Roast for 25-30 minutes until tender and slightly caramelized. Serve warm.
